A texturizer is nothing more than a relaxer that isn`t kept on the hair long enough to get it totally straight. I wouldn`t think it would be a problem to relax the texturized hair. The relaxer just needs to be left on a shorter time than usual, since it`s already halfway relaxed.

I have a quick question that I wanted to ask. A month and a half ago I got a texturizer put in my hair and I do not like it. I want to go back to my relazed haircut that I had ( a ultra short Halle Berry haircut), but I`m not sure if I can put a relaxer on my hair. Would I have to get the texturized part cut off and start with the new growth to achieve the straigtness or can I keep the texturized hair and just put the relaxer on my hair. My hairstylists used Affirm on my hair and I believe that is a relaxer. What can I do?
